Alma de Mujer Youth Leadership Camp is a bilingual summer program in the Texas Hill Country located on 22 acres just 30 minutes from central Austin.  Activities include learning about the environment, indigenous cultures, arts, music, gardening, cooking and yoga.   Activities and lessons are conducted in both English and Spanish simultaneously “to encourage native and non-native Spanish speakers to strengthen their language skills.”

Ages 5-15, limit 10 children per class.  Two teachers for each class with three classes for each camp grouped by age.

First Camp: June 15-26/ 8:30am – 5pm

Second Camp: Junly 6-17/ 8:30am – 5pm

Third Camp: August 3-14/ 8:30am – 5pm

Tuition: $325 per week with a limited number of scholarships available.  Healthy breakfast, lunch and two snacks are provided.
